Eligibility for Online EBT Card Usage

In order to use your EBT card online, you must live in a state that participates in the USDA’s Online Purchasing Pilot. As of now, only certain states are part of this pilot program, with plans to expand to more states in the future. You can check the USDA website or your state’s EBT website to see if online purchasing is available in your area.

Approved Retailers

Not all online retailers accept EBT cards as payment. The USDA has approved specific retailers for online EBT transactions, including major grocery chains and independent retailers. When shopping online, make sure to choose a retailer that is authorized to accept EBT payments to ensure that your transaction will be processed successfully.

Payment Process

When making a purchase with your EBT card online, the process is similar to using a debit or credit card. You will be prompted to enter your card information, including the card number, expiration date, and security code. Once the transaction is completed, the amount will be deducted from your EBT balance, just like a traditional in-store purchase.

Limitations and Restrictions

While using your EBT card online has many benefits, there are some limitations to keep in mind. Not all products may be eligible for purchase with EBT funds, such as alcohol or tobacco. Additionally, delivery fees and minimum purchase requirements may apply to online orders, so be sure to read the retailer’s policies before completing your purchase.
